Gold futures open higher at Rs 31,666 per 10 gm

Gold futures on the Multi Commodity Exchange opened higher on Monday at Rs 31,666 per 10 grams against the previous close of Rs 31,640.

December contract made a high of Rs 31,706 and low of Rs 31,615. It was trading at Rs 31,620 at 1.30 pm. In Comex, gold for December delivery was up by $7 at $1,722 a troy ounce.

The appreciation of rupee against dollar in the currency futures market has been restricting the rise in gold prices in rupee terms.

US will be announcing housing sector data later in the day. If there is an improvement, it will put pressure on gold prices in the evening.
